Mikael Hansen has worked with land art for over 40 years - an art form that uses landscape and nature as material - based in the Vestegnen region, Albertslund, and Vestskoven. Among his works is a 5,000 square-meter nature reserve in Vestskoven, created in collaboration with the Danish Nature Agency.
He has also created works in several places in Denmark and internationally, including South Korea, Germany, and Italy.
In this illustrated lecture, he traces his own practice from the first project in the Wadden Sea through experiments in Vestskoven to his most recent work in South Korea. The lecture is held in Galgebakkens Beboerhus.
